Geneva-based Swiss bank broker with FINMA and JFSA regulation, running an ECN model on its proprietary JForex platform. Tight raw spreads and CHF 100,000 investor protection make it a serious pick for algo and systematic traders.

Massive global broker with industry-best instant withdrawals. Extreme leverage available (up to 1:Unlimited on some accounts). Strong in Asia, Africa, and Latin America.
